Mayor Tom Menino is a friend to Girl Scouts and an advocate for women’s rights. Yesterday, Ruth N. Bramson, CEO of Girl Scouts of Eastern Massachusetts, traveled to Boston City Hall to be a part of history and sign the Boston Women’s Compact. The compact’s mission is to make Boston the premier place for working women in America, by closing the wage gap and removing the visible and invisible barriers to women’s advancement. Ruth is a member of the Mayor’s Women’s Workforce Council and has been collaborating with other women leaders in the area to create this important compact. When Mayor Menino addressed the crowd of supporters he declared 2013 the year of the women, and took a step in the right direction for a more equitable workforce where all talent is cultivated and valued.
